Being Bottom "is Wake-up Call' says Davey

Hereford United manager Simon Davey has told the Worcester News about being bottom of League Two.

"It’s a wake-up call. We have been down there for a bit with teams above us on the same number of points.

"But we are bottom now and the players must realise they have to fight their way out of it. One victory will do that but we need to get back-to-back wins.

"You usually have seven days to wait until the next match but we need to respond very quickly.

"It’s about what we do and we have got another home fixture. We have to take the game to Stevenage and make sure we get a result."

Kenny Lunt is expected to return to the starting eleven after missing last Saturday's game through suspension.

However it's not clear whether Michael Townsend will be fit enough to take part. Whilst he managed ninety minutes last Saturday, it was noticable that he was in discomfort with his knee injury.

Another doubt is whether Matthew Manset will start. Davey publically slated him in his post match interview with BBC Hereford and Worcester accusing the big striker of 'downing tools' after twenty minutes.
